What You Will Be Doing You will be the vital link between the field and the office, handling the technical documentation and coordination that keeps our job sites moving: • Project Documentation & Control: Manage all project documents (drawings, RFIs, ASIs, submittals, specs, reports). Maintain strict version control and ensure field teams have the most updated documentation at all times., • Submittals & RFIs: Prepare, log, route, and meticulously track submittals. Draft and track RFIs, coordinate responses with the design team, and ensure their accurate implementation in the field., • Software Management: Track all correspondence and meticulously update project logs utilizing Procore, Bluebeam, or equivalent software., • Schedule & Cost Support: Assist the Project Manager with milestone tracking, lookahead schedules, progress monitoring, change orders, procurement, and maintaining cost logs., • Subcontractor Coordination: Serve as a primary contact for subcontractors on technical coordination. Support scope reviews, track compliance documents (insurance, bonds, safety forms), and assist with vendor onboarding., • Field & Quality Support: Conduct active field walks to confirm installation accuracy and assist with layout questions. Track punch lists, mockups, inspection readiness, non-conformance reports, and coordinate third-party testing., • Safety & Permitting: Support project safety plan enforcement, participate in toolbox talks, and assist with permits and inspections (especially City of Portland or Oregon State agencies)., • Project Closeout: Help compile complex closeout documentation (O&Ms, warranties, as-builts), track the final punch list, and ensure a successful, seamless handoff to ownership. What You Need to Succeed (Qualifications) • Experience: 2+ years of proven experience in construction project engineering or project management support, preferably within ground-up multifamily or commercial construction., • Technical Software Skills: Strong, hands-on proficiency in construction document control, RFI/submittal processes, and Procore (or similar construction management software). Competence in the Microsoft Office Suite and Bluebeam is required (Familiarity with MS Project is a strong plus!), • Industry Knowledge: The proven ability to accurately read structural plans/specs and proactively identify design conflicts before they impact the field., • Communication: Excellent communication, technical writing, and coordination skills., • Physical Capabilities: The physical ability to actively walk jobsites, climb ladders/stairs, and lift 2550 lbs occasionally., • Licensure: A valid Drivers License is highly preferred, as travel to regional job sites will be required.
